Our portfolio of leading retailers and iconic beauty brands caters to everyone, everywhere, empowering customers all over the world to look and feel fantastic. By combining our portfolio of owned brands inclusive of ESPA, Ameliorate and Christophe Robin, with a marketplace for over 1,300 third-party beauty brands through online retail sites LOOKFANTASTIC, Cult Beauty, and Dermstore, THG Beauty's ambition is to be the global digital partner of choice across the beauty industry, supporting the channel shift to online.
THG Beauty’s breadth of relationships is unique to the beauty market; it engages with brands as a retailer, a brand owner, and a product developer and manufacturer, making it the industry’s digital strategic leader.
Supporting regional paid media teams with operational tasks, optimisations and budget management across a range of activities, such as Google, Bing, YouTube & Demand Gen, Programmatic Display, Display & META / TikTok platforms.
Responsible for:
- Performance of regional paid media activity.
- Delivering reporting and insights back into the territory teams.
- Supporting the Senior Paid Media Manager with account excellence.
As a Senior Paid Media Executive, you’ll:
- Use data driven insights to quickly iterate and methodically improve results day on day, week on week, and month on month.
- Support the global paid media strategy, ensuring best practice is being followed.
- Specifics of account management and optimisation include Campaign structure, keyword research, keyword management, keyword bidding, ad copywriting and testing, search content integration, related search strategies, landing page testing, and any other core capability required to maximise results, drive volume, and hit targets.
- Working with our in-house design team on banner and ad creation.
- Constant optimisation of campaigns to agreed revenue and ROI targets.
- Collaborating with wider teams across SEO, CRM, UX, CRO.
- Supporting the delivery of daily/weekly/monthly reports with context around performance, creating paid media forecast.
- Managing daily paid campaign spend to ensure optimum campaign performance.
- Conducting competitor research and analysis.
- Reporting and analysis to show impact of work.
- Good understanding of Google led Video Campaigns (YouTube & Demand Gen) with experience managing and optimising these Campaigns for full funnel Campaign success.
KPI’s:
- Paid performance of regional paid media performance, measured against COS%, NC and GP.
- Delivery of new campaigns, Keywords, Ad Copy across all relevant platforms and surfaces.
- Reporting on performance, transparent communication back to the trading, buying and management teams.
- Driving better Revenue volumes within COS% targets, acquiring more New Customers within CAC targets.
